School Summary

Widener University


General Information:

Founded in 1821, Widener University is seated on 110 acres located in Delaware county. It is a university offering both undergraduate and graduate programs. The school has a student/faculty ratio of 8:1.

Academic Competitiveness
Moderate competition - More than 75% of freshmen were in the top 50% of their high school class and scored over 1010 on SAT (critical reading and math scores combined) or over 18 on ACT; about 85% or fewer of all applicants accepted.
